McGreevy Paul M.D. Title : Equine Behavior
Author: McGreevy Paul M.D.
Publisher: Saunders Ltd

Equine Behavior: A Guide for Veterinarians and Equine Scientists is written for all those who really want to know what makes horses tick. Behavioral problems in the stable and under saddle are of concern to equine veterinarians worldwide because they lead to welfare issues, abuse and ultimately wastage. Equine veterinarians, trainers and handlers must be aware of each horse's behavior as a first step in detection of problems, whether they are clinical maladies or training issues. As they constantly study their horses' responses to their environments they are all, in effect, students of horse behavior.

Drawing on over 1,000 references, Equine Behavior explores the subject from first principles by considering the behavior of free-ranging horses and considering ways in which management and training influences the responses of domestic horses. All too often veterinarians feel that management of the mental health of equine patients is beyond their expertise. This book addresses many important gaps to enable practitioners to understand how horses can learn to perform unwelcome behaviors and how to change those behaviors where appropriate.

The new edition builds on the success of its pioneering predecessor and presents a thorough revision of all chapters to reflect the latest developments in this dynamic field. The chapter on equitation science has been expanded and there have been major revisions to the sections on stereotypic behavior, cognition studies, nutrition and housing. The book remains a must-have purchase for all veterinarians who deal with horses, for equine scientists, trainers and everybody with an interest in the subject.

McGreevy Paul, McLean Andrew Title : Equitation Science
Author: McGreevy Paul, McLean Andrew
Publisher: Blackwell Pub

Equitation Science is one of those rare books that is going to change the way we train and manage horses forever. It brings together a fundamental understanding of the way horses think and behave and presents a system of modern training that has the welfare of the horse at its core-it must be the foundation work for the next generation of professional and amateur riders and trainers. Riders will ride better, trainers will train better and we will have happier, healthier horses. Wayne Channon, International Grand Prix Rider

Written by two internationally recognised experts, Equitation Science is the first book to draw together the principles of this emerging field into a much-needed coherent source of information.

The goal of equitation science is to enhance our understanding of how horses think and learn, and to use their natural behaviour to train, ride or compete with them in as fair a manner as possible. The welfare consequences of training and competing horses under different protocols are explored. Drawing on traditional and emergent techniques, this book incorporates learning theory into an ethical equine training system suitable for all levels. It also focuses on evidence-based approaches that improve rider safety.

Mills Daniel S. Ph.D. (EDT), Marchant-forde Jeremy N. (EDT), Morton David B. (EDT), Phillips Clive J. C. Ph.D. (EDT), McGreevy Paul D. (EDT) Title : The Encyclopedia of Applied Animal Behaviour and Welfare
Author: Mills Daniel S. Ph.D. (EDT), Marchant-forde Jeremy N. (EDT), Morton David B. (EDT), Phillips Clive J. C. Ph.D. (EDT), McGreevy Paul D. (EDT)
Publisher: Stylus Pub Llc

Welfare research has established a range of scientific indicators of stress, welfare and suffering in animals that can be applied to all aspects of improving their welfare through good housing and management, and the topic continues to grow in importance among both professionals and the public.

Under a team of expert subject editors led by Professor Daniel Mills, the UK's first specialist in veterinary behavioural medicine, over 180 international experts from all areas of the field have contributed a wealth of fully cross-referenced entries ranging from concise definitions to detailed short essays. Biological, practical, clinical and ethical aspects of behaviour and welfare are described in domestic, exotic, companion, laboratory, zoo and wild animals, including human-animal interactions, animal rights and stereotypic behaviours.

The practical focus of this authoritative, comprehensive encyclopedia promotes the understanding and improvement of animals' behaviour without compromising welfare. It will be an essential resource for practising veterinarians, researchers and students in zoology and ethology, and for all those working with and interested in animals and their welfare.

McGreevy Paul Title : A Modern Dog's Life
Author: McGreevy Paul
Publisher: Experiment Llc

What do dogs value? Why do they get so excited by their daily walks? And why may dogs of different breeds have different needs? Veterinarian, professor of animal behavior, and dog lover Dr. Paul McGreevy answers these questions and many more. He takes readers on a walk in the paws of man's best friend to illuminate the challenges and confusions faced by dogs in the modern world.

Filled with humor, easy-to-follow instructions, and memorable characters (including ?Uncle Wolf” and ?Feral Cheryl”), A Modern Dog's Life will help you better understand your dog with:

  • Insights from recent studies on how dogs see, smell, and experience the world
  • Explanations of canine behavior, with over 40 photos of dogs in action
  • Tips on everything from petting dogs to calming them at the vet's
  • User-friendly training techniques that build skills gradually and keep dogs motivated

Dr. McGreevy offers an exciting new approach to training a dog: By acting as a ?life coach”—rather than an ?alpha dog” or ?parent”—and by reimagining ?training” as a fun opportunity for you and your dog to grow closer and learn new skills, you can greatly improve your dog's quality of life—and teach good behavior at the same time.
